To commemorate the revolutionary spirit of 1968 the Hayward Gallery is presenting the first major display in the UK of posters produced by students and workers in Paris during strikes of May 1968. The exhibition will include 46 posters taken from the collection of the American writer and curator Johan Kugelberg.


May 68: Street Posters from the Paris Rebellion
1 May - 1 June 2008
The Hayward Project Space
Southbank Centre, Belvedere Road
London, England

Childrens book illustration
"Richard Erdoes was an author and illustrator. He was born in Vienna, Austria in 1912 and later immigrated to the United States. The book above is one of a 3 part “around the world” series. The other two books were Musicians of the world and Peddlers and Vendors of the world. Both of which, were produced around the same time in the late 1960s."

Joshy D. speaks in the Rebel 8's blog about Medicine for Melancholy, an independent film signed Barry Jenkins, present to the next San Francisco International Film Festival SFIFF.
"A love story of bikes and one-night stands told through two African-American twenty-somethings dealing with issues of class, identity, and the evolving conundrum of being a minority in rapidly gentrifying San Francisco—a city with the smallest proportional black population of any other major American city."

"Zoo York enlisted the help of Mark Owen and Matt Owen to design six new decks for their artist series. The six boards represent the socio-cultural realms of Literature, Architecture, The Arts, Transit, Food and Tourism. Together the series encompasses New York’s Urbane Jungle."
